AN08 MLE is a 2008 Suzuki DR-Z400SM in Black with a 398c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.9%.
Across all 2008 Suzuki DR-Z400SM models, the average MOT pass rate is 87.2% with a typical mileage of 8,514 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ki DR-Z400SM f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 94 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AN08 MLE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ki DR-Z400SM typ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 18 years old, this Suzuki DR-Z400SM is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
